From 6615d1fda29e4d529f268cb15b38e68abacc073e Mon Sep 17 00:00:00 2001 From: Ezra Peisach Date: Mon, 30 Mar 1998 18:54:19 +0000 Subject: [PATCH] * ktest_equal.h: Add prototypes for ktest_equal_sam_challenge and ktest_equal_sam_response * ktest.c (ktest_make_sample_sam_response): Remove unused variable. * krb5_decode_test.c, krb5_decode_test.c (main): Declare main as int not void. git-svn-id: svn://anonsvn.mit.edu/krb5/trunk@10506 dc483132-0cff-0310-8789-dd5450dbe970 --- src/tests/asn.1/ChangeLog | 10 ++++++++++ src/tests/asn.1/krb5_decode_test.c | 3 ++- src/tests/asn.1/krb5_encode_test.c | 5 ++++- src/tests/asn.1/ktest.c | 2 -- src/tests/asn.1/ktest_equal.h | 3 +++ 5 files changed, 19 insertions(+), 4 deletions(-) diff --git a/src/tests/asn.1/ChangeLog b/src/tests/asn.1/ChangeLog index 0ac48956e..1e0a00736 100644 --- a/src/tests/asn.1/ChangeLog +++ b/src/tests/asn.1/ChangeLog @@ -1,3 +1,13 @@ +Mon Mar 30 13:51:58 1998 Ezra Peisach + + * ktest_equal.h: Add prototypes for ktest_equal_sam_challenge and + ktest_equal_sam_response + + * ktest.c (ktest_make_sample_sam_response): Remove unused variable. + + * krb5_decode_test.c, krb5_decode_test.c (main): Declare main as + int not void. + Wed Feb 18 16:27:56 1998 Tom Yu * Makefile.in: Remove trailing slash from thisconfigdir. Fix up diff --git a/src/tests/asn.1/krb5_decode_test.c b/src/tests/asn.1/krb5_decode_test.c index 0c9d507db..1df59f7a5 100644 --- a/src/tests/asn.1/krb5_decode_test.c +++ b/src/tests/asn.1/krb5_decode_test.c @@ -10,7 +10,7 @@ krb5_context test_context; int error_count = 0; -void main(argc, argv) +int main(argc, argv) int argc; char **argv; { @@ -497,6 +497,7 @@ void main(argc, argv) } exit(error_count); + return(error_count); } diff --git a/src/tests/asn.1/krb5_encode_test.c b/src/tests/asn.1/krb5_encode_test.c index 9cc3e93e8..95bdab630 100644 --- a/src/tests/asn.1/krb5_encode_test.c +++ b/src/tests/asn.1/krb5_encode_test.c @@ -11,6 +11,7 @@ krb5_context test_context; int error_count = 0; int do_trval = 0; +int trval2(); void encoder_print_results(code, typestring, description) krb5_data *code; @@ -82,7 +83,8 @@ void PRS(argc, argv) print_context_shortcut = 1; } -void main(argc, argv) +int +main(argc, argv) int argc; char **argv; { @@ -588,6 +590,7 @@ void main(argc, argv) #endif exit(error_count); + return(error_count); } diff --git a/src/tests/asn.1/ktest.c b/src/tests/asn.1/ktest.c index a4a2e069a..8e60c181d 100644 --- a/src/tests/asn.1/ktest.c +++ b/src/tests/asn.1/ktest.c @@ -716,8 +716,6 @@ krb5_error_code ktest_make_sample_sam_challenge(p) krb5_error_code ktest_make_sample_sam_response(p) krb5_sam_response * p; { - krb5_error_code retval; - p->magic = KV5M_SAM_RESPONSE; p->sam_type = 42; /* information */ p->sam_flags = KRB5_SAM_USE_SAD_AS_KEY; /* KRB5_SAM_* values */ diff --git a/src/tests/asn.1/ktest_equal.h b/src/tests/asn.1/ktest_equal.h index 9f9d5cb90..5ffa30925 100644 --- a/src/tests/asn.1/ktest_equal.h +++ b/src/tests/asn.1/ktest_equal.h @@ -55,6 +55,9 @@ generic(ktest_equal_krb5_pwd_data,krb5_pwd_data); generic(ktest_equal_krb5_alt_method,krb5_alt_method); generic(ktest_equal_krb5_pa_enc_ts,krb5_pa_enc_ts); +generic(ktest_equal_sam_challenge,krb5_sam_challenge); +generic(ktest_equal_sam_response,krb5_sam_response); + int ktest_equal_last_req KRB5_PROTOTYPE((krb5_last_req_entry **ref, krb5_last_req_entry **var)); int ktest_equal_sequence_of_ticket -- 2.26.2